Bleach is safe for laundry when used correctly. Chlorine bleach is ideal for whites and color-safe bleach is suitable for colors. Always dilute bleach properly by following the instructions on the label, and test on a small, hidden area first. Avoid bleach on delicate fabrics like silk, wool, or spandex. Ensure proper ventilation and use gloves to protect your skin.
FAQs & Answers
- Is bleach safe to use on all fabrics? No, bleach is not safe for all fabrics. It should be avoided on delicate materials like silk, wool, or spandex.
- How should I dilute bleach for laundry? You should dilute bleach according to the instructions on the label to ensure safety and effectiveness.
- Can I use bleach on colored clothes? Yes, use color-safe bleach on colored clothes, but avoid regular chlorine bleach which can fade colors.
- What safety precautions should I take when using bleach? Always ensure proper ventilation, wear gloves to protect your skin, and test bleach on a small, hidden area before applying it to clothes.
